IP查询
查询
你查询的IP:[202.90.63.176] 地理位置:新西兰
最新查询
210.15.210.37
61.236.59.104
122.49.47.177
124.47.144.35
60.235.96.158
124.68.92.209
116.66.51.192
120.128.87.88
210.21.159.113
202.90.63.176
210.52.227.163
58.24.20.193
221.14.213.133
202.14.88.194
116.193.16.102
202.127.212.79
210.56.192.95
210.51.29.52
119.144.157.32
222.248.141.37
121.79.128.35
220.248.63.48
60.245.128.166
222.32.29.157
121.52.224.91
124.67.107.215
222.32.172.218
203.95.136.132
118.144.237.51
116.60.132.230
203.92.152.124